Rudolph is a small village located in Wood County, Wisconsin, in the United States. In 2010, about 439 people lived there. It is part of a larger area also called the Town of Rudolph.
Contents
The Story of Rudolph Village
The village of Rudolph gets its name from the Rudolph township. This township was named after Rudolph Hecox. He was the first child born to white settlers in that area. The village officially became a village in 1960. A well-known business in Rudolph is the Dairy State Cheese factory.
Where is Rudolph?
Rudolph is located at coordinates 44°29′49″N 89°48′6″W / 44.49694°N 89.80167°W.
The United States Census Bureau says the village covers about 1.19 square miles (3.12 square kilometers) of land. There is no water area within the village limits.

Population in 2010
According to the 2010 census, 439 people lived in Rudolph. These people made up 179 households, and 126 of these were families. The village had about 369 people per square mile (133 people per square kilometer).
Most people in Rudolph were White (97.3%). A small number of people were African American, Native American, or Asian. About 1.8% of the population identified as Hispanic or Latino.
About 30.7% of households had children under 18 living with them. Many households (58.1%) were married couples. The average household had 2.42 people, and the average family had 2.85 people.
The average age of people in the village was 40.9 years old. About 23.5% of residents were under 18. About 16.4% were 65 years old or older. There were slightly more males (51.3%) than females (48.7%) in the village.
Fun Places to Visit
- Wonder Cave is a cool place to explore.
- Every year, thousands of holiday greetings are sent to the Rudolph post office. People send them to get a special Rudolph the Red-Nosed Reindeer postmark!
Famous People From Rudolph
- Jim Delsing was a professional baseball player in MLB.
- Bryan Reffner is a NASCAR driver.
- Dick Trickle was a famous NASCAR driver who was named Rookie of the Year in 1989.
